POSITION SUMMARY

The Integrated Behavioral Health Manager is responsible for supervising and managing the Integrated Care Coordinators while also assisting with managing the Behavioral Health Consultants. They also will be expected to keep a patient care day allowing them to continue to serve our clients in the health centers and work with other internal and external resources in meeting/achieving client service needs.

Qualifications

ESSENTIAL S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E:

  • Master’s Degree in Behavioral Health field, required
  • Independent licensure in Behavioral Health field, required
  • Minimum of one (1) to five (5) years of behavioral health experience, required
  • Minimum of one (1) year of experience working with State AHCCCS and Regional Behavioral Health Authority (RBHA) clients, preferred
  • Experience in clinical supervision highly preferred
  • Excellent customer service skills
  • Excellent computer skills in Microsoft office suite (Excel, Outlook, Word, PowerPoint, etc.)
  • Experience with using an Electronic Health Record (EMR) system
  • Strong time management skills
  • Knowledge of Arizona Department of Health Services requirements
  • Thorough knowledge of current versions of DSM and ICD
  • Ability to support, train, and supervise a team of coordinators
  • Ability to provide effective and respectful quality care and services that are responsive to diverse cultural beliefs and practices
  • Bilingual English/Spanish strongly preferred
  • Valid Arizona driver’s license
  • Certification to perform cardiopulmonary Resuscitation for the Health Care Professional (CPR) and AED through courses that follow the guidelines from the American Heart Association and Red Cross (cognitive and skills evaluations)
  • Valid Level One Fingerprint Clearance Card issued by the Arizona Department of Public Safety for all specialty behavioral health locations

POSITION RESPONSIBILITIES/ESSENTIAL:

  • Participate as the primary source of support and training for the Integrated Care Coordinators while also supporting the Senior Integrated Health Manager in the training of Behavioral Health Consultants
  • Provide oversight and clinical supervision to Integrated Care Coordinators including case reviews, one on one and group support, chart sign off and mid/annual reviews.
  • Participate in regular interdisciplinary staff meetings.
  • Help Integrated Care Coordinators develop appropriate service delivery skills with providers and clients as the means for implementing applicable services and developing effective alliances with clients.
  • Assist Senior Integrated Health Manager with tracking of data, including the generation of reports that will allow follow-through on quality of care.
  • Establish and maintain partnerships in the community.
  • Provide direct client services to individuals and/or family members. Services provided may include care coordination, skills training, health promotion, crisis intervention, arrangement of transportation, supportive employment services, and others depending on client need. Services may be provided in office, home, school, or community settings, as needed.
  • Provide on-going supportive and/or technician functions in accordance with the problems, needs and the strategies identified by the client or the provider to assist the client to achieve whole health.
  • Provide clinical supervision with the staff on a regular basis. Ensures staff are comfortable and confident in education/health promotion strategies and allows for staff to share experience and resources. The frequency of supervision will be determined by BHT Clinical Supervisor.
  • Document all service contacts on a timely basis including face-to-face interviews, collateral and networking contacts, correspondence and maintains the case records in accordance with internal and regulatory standards requirements.
  • Maintain close communication with the consulting physician and the Behavioral Health team for input regarding PRAPARE, Self-Management Goals (SMGs), referrals, intervention strategies and coping skills and alerts integrated care team of any changes in client adjustment which might suggest decompensation and a need for more aggressive intervention.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the Behavioral Health leadership team, which are consistent with the position and in compliance with Adelante Healthcare policies and procedures.
